2.3
Start-Up Kit
TheAlarisprintercomesequippedwithastartupkit,whichincludes
toolsandaccessories.Thesetoolsandaccessoriesmayberequiredduring
theinstallationandareavailableforusebythecustomer.
ItisrecommendedthatthestartupkitbestoredneartheAlarisprinter.
Thestartupkitincludesthefollowing:
CustomerToolkitAllenkeys,screwdrivers,amirror,ascraper,a
spatulaandaloupeforregularoperationandmaintenance.The
toolsarekeptinaspecialpouch.
Consumableitemswipingcloths,pinkpaper,transparenciesand
soon,tomaintaintheprinterforapproximatelytwoyears.
PartsandaccessoriesforemergencymaintenanceoftheAlaris
system.
2.4
Noise Level
Thenoiselevelatadistanceof100cm(39.4in)fromallsidesoftheAlaris
printerislowerthan70dBwhileprinting.Impactnoisewasnotfound.

4 Site Requirements
Thefollowingfactorsshouldbeconsideredwhenchoosingasuitable
locationfortheAlarisprinterandserverworkstation:
Isolationfromsourcesofvibrationsuchasgeneratorsandcentral
airconditioningsystems.
Protectionagainstsprinklersorpipescarryingliquidsabovethe
system.
Adequatefreespaceatthefrontoftheprintertoensureconvenient
accessforloadingmaterialsandremovingprintedmodels.
4.1
Floor Area
Forconvenience,ObjetrecommendsthatyouplacetheAlarisprinterona
stabletableorstandwithlockablewheels.
YoucanorderaprinterstandfromObjetusingpartnumber:OBJ04005.
Innormaloperation,theAlarisprinterrequiresaclearspaceof20cm
behindtheprinter.

5.7
Air Conditioning
Roomairconditioningmustbedesignedsothatthetemperatureand
humidityspecificationsdescribedbelowaremaintainedwhenthesystem
operatesatfullpower.
5.7.1
Temperature
ThetemperatureintheroomcontainingtheAlarissystemshouldbe18C
to25C(64.5Fto77F).
DOC-04002
16
Rev. C
5.7.2
Humidity
TherelativehumidityintheroomcontainingtheAlarissystemshouldbe
30%70%noncondensing.Theroomrequiresconstantrefreshingofthe
humidairbyappropriateventilationunits(refertoSection5.7.3,
Ventilation).
5.7.3
Ventilation
Ventilationisrequiredtomaintainthenecessaryenvironmentconditions
intheroomwheretheAlarissystemisoperated(seeabove).The
ventilationsystemshouldhavethecapacitytoreplacealloftheairinthe
roomfourtimesanhour.
The Alaris printer evacuates air using an internal blower with a capacity of
106 CFM (cubic feet per minute) (180 m3 per hour).
5.8
5.9
Solvent/Cleaning Solution
Thecustomerisresponsibleforstockingeitherisopropanolorethanol
(>96%).Atleastoneliterofeithersolventshouldbeavailableatthesiteat
alltimes.
Isopropanolisacommonsolventthatcangenerallybesuppliedbyany
chemicalstore.Thefullnameofisopropanolis2propanolorisopropyl
alcohol(IPA).
Ifisopropanolisnotavailable,ethanol(ethylalcohol)(>96%)isan
alternativecleaningsolvent.

Storecontainersofmodelandsupportmaterials,indoors,inadryarea
withadequateventilationandwiththetemperaturekeptbetween1627
degreesCelsius(6081degreesFahrenheit).Similarly,transportationof
thesematerialsrequiresadryenvironmentkeptbetween1627degrees
Celsius(6081degreesFahrenheit).
Printingmaterialsarecombustible.Neverexposeprintingmaterialsto
flames,heatorsparks.Printingmaterialsshouldbestoredinconformance
withapplicablefiredepartmentandinsurancecompanyregulationsand
otherapplicablelaws,regulations,codesandguidelines.
5.10.2
Shelf Life
Alarisprintingmaterialscanbeuseduntiltheexpirydateindicatedonthe
container,providedthatthecontainerisundamaged.Inventory
provisionsshouldbemadetoinsurethatcontainerswiththeclosest
expirydateareusedfirst.
If the printing materials are not stored under the recommended conditions, their
effective life is shortened.
5.10.3
PrintingmaterialsforAlarisprintersaresuppliedinUVproofcontainers.
Whenacontainerisnotinuse,thecontainermustbecappedtoprotectthe
materialfromcontaminationandstrayUVradiation.Inaddition,keeping
acontainercappedminimizestheriskofaccidentalspillageofthe
material.
Plastic containers made from monomer-soluble materials such as polystyrene or
polyvinyl chloride should not be used for the storage of spilled material.
5.11
Fire Control
Agasfireextinguishershouldbeusedincaseoffireinornearthesystem.
Otherextinguishersarealsoacceptable,buttheuseofliquidfire
extinguishersmustbeavoided.(Contactyourlocalfireauthoritiesfor
recommendations.)
